Summer flea market in Saint-Denis-de-Jouhet, a village in southern Indre in the Creuse valley
The summer flea market of Saint-Denis-de-Jouhet takes over the village center of this southern Indre village for a festive day combining flea market and traditional fair. Exhibitors offer furniture, tableware, pottery, old tools, books, toys, trinkets, clothing, embroidered linens, and various attic items. The fair also hosts stallholders, artisans, and local producers who complement the offerings with products from the Berry region.
Saint-Denis-de-Jouhet is a commune of about 900 inhabitants located in the south of Indre, a few kilometers from the Lake Éguzon, the "Mer du Berry". This dam lake on the Creuse, with its 312 hectares of water, is one of the main tourist attractions in the department. The village is also located near Argenton-sur-Creuse and the spectacular Creuse valley, whose wooded gorges inspired the Impressionist painters.
